At the LEAP program, each student's lesson is specially designed and taught with their unique learning needs in mind. These programs are an excellent fit for students who are a little behind, who want to get ahead, or who may be diagnosed with a specific learning difference/disability like dyslexia, dysgraphia, or dyscalculia.
Our LEAP program is a concentrated tutoring program designed to help students make lots of progress over the summer months. We meet one-on-one, daily, with students for 2 - 4 hours. Our method is research-based and validated, designed to help students confidently jump into their next year and prepare for new academic challenges. Each student's schedule and curriculum are individualized and based on their areas of strength and growth.
Our program occurs indoors and outside at the Friends School of Portland in Cumberland Foreside, ME. This wonderfully designed school allows lots of room for all learning styles: kinesthetic, tactile, visual, auditory, room to move, and/or space for quiet study.

Specially trained tutors
Our tutors are trained in research-based, structured literacy and math interventions that work for students who learn in their own unique way.
Individualized Curriculum
Our curriculum is fully individualized for each student and includes the Lindamood Bell Programs of Seeing Stars™, Visualizing and Verbalizing™, and On Cloud Nine™.
